[0031] figure 1 A power train of a hydraulic hybrid vehicle is shown, comprising an internal combustion engine 2 driving a planet carrier of a planetary gear train 4 .
[0032] The planetary gear train 4 comprises an external ring gear connected to a drive gear 6 driving a driven gear 8 supported by a parallel shaft 12 which itself supports a drive gear driving the ring gear of the differential 10 . The differential drives the two front drive wheels 14 of the vehicle through wheel axles 16 .
[0033] Planetary gear train 4 includes planetary gears directly coupled to hydraulic pump 20 which receives fluid from low pressure storage device 24 for charging high pressure storage device 22 . Hydraulic pump 20 can be operated in reverse by receiving energy from high pressure storage device 22 in order to transmit engine torque to planetary gear train 4 .
